Protein Pancakes

I found this AMAZING recipe in SHAPE magazine for January. It sounds different and strange. Try it and you’ll love it.

1/2 cup rolled oats

1/2 cup fat free cottage cheese

2 large eggs, or 1/2 cup egg whites

1+ tsp vanilla

1+ tsp cinnamon

Mix all ingredients in a bowl.

Cook over medium heat in a skillet sprayed with non stick spray.

Cook two minutes (or until golden brown) on each side

Top with your favorite toppings (fruit is tasty!!)

They are low calorie, very low fat and high in protein.
